Installing UDK on Mac?

So, according to the software and hardware specifications located here, the UDK should run on a Mac for actual game development and not just running a UDK developed game. So, when looking to download the UDK for a Mac, I can not for the life of me find a place to download it anywhere on the website. I can only find where to download it for Windows and that’s it. Being unfamiliar with Macs to begin with (as I’ve only really ever dealt with Windows, especially for game development), I feel as though I am missing something obvious. I have scoured the website and the internet and have not found anything on downloading and/or installing the UDK for Mac. Any assistance with this would be awesome.

Hi Kira,

Unfortunately, UDK is not available for Mac. UDK is provided free via UDK.com and is only available for Windows.

The information you’ve linked above is the hardware specifications for the Unreal Engine 4, which does support Mac.
